1
Carefully remove the transit tape
and the foam retainers, then gently
lift your Sopwith Pup and the other
components from the box.
This Quick Start guide is written for the RTF (Ready to Fly) version of the Sopwith Pup.
A full instruction manual is available to download from www.ares-rc.com
2
Ensure you have the following
parts:
• 100% Factory assembled
Sopwith Pup
• 4-channel transmitter with
integral 100mA charger
• 70mAh 3.7V 1S Li-Po battery
• 4x AA cells
3
Remove the transmitter battery
cover and insert the four AA
alkaline cells observing the correct
polarity. The cell orientation is
indicated inside the battery box,
4
Open the hatch on the lower left
corner of the transmitter. Locate
the charge lead and connect it to
the 70mAh Li-Po, making sure to
align the red dots.
